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Manchester are:
  • Manchester Art Gallery, a public art museum housing an extensive collection of fine art and decorative pieces
  • Science and Industry Museum, an interactive museum exploring Manchester's industrial heritage and scientific achievements
  • Manchester Cathedral, a historic Gothic-style cathedral known for its stunning architecture and serene atmosphere
  • The John Rylands Library, a neo-Gothic library with an impressive collection of rare books and manuscripts
  • Castlefield, a historic area with Roman ruins and picturesque canals, perfect for a leisurely stroll.
The best things to do in Manchester include:
  • Old Trafford, the iconic football stadium and home to Manchester United, offering tours and a museum dedicated to the club's history
  • The Northern Quarter, a vibrant district known for its independent shops, cafes, and street art
  • Visit the Manchester Opera House for a captivating performance
  • Explore the vibrant nightlife at Deansgate Locks, a popular area with bars and clubs
  • Enjoy a relaxing day at Heaton Park, one of the largest municipal parks in Europe, offering beautiful landscapes and recreational activities.

The currency used in the United Kingdom is the British Pound Sterling (GBP). For travelers, using a card is generally more convenient and widely accepted, especially in cities and for transportation tickets, though carrying some cash can be useful for small purchases or in rural areas.
In Manchester,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like markets, public transport, and popular tourist spots. Common scams include fake charity collectors and overcharging by unofficial taxi drivers. It is advisable to use licensed taxis and keep personal belongings secure to avoid theft. Staying aware of surroundings, particularly at night, helps reduce safety risks.
